Post by kikorro28 »

Hello Eugene,
Transcoding started in "Transcoding panel" (after selecting the playback on TV) ?
Yes, transcoding process starts despite of the "Invalid File" message shown on TV. In fact I have tried also with bigger files and the transcoding process remains working until the end of the file (for example, if it is a movie of 1'30h, it transcodes the whole movie), despite the error message on the TV is shown at the very begining of the playback (nothing of the movie transcoded is shown on the TV, of course).
Another solution for me :)

Settings - Devices - LG TV - Settings - Type: rename to "My TV (DLNA, 16:9, 720x406)"; Transcoder - "Codecs, frame" - "File format (container)" - "MPEG (DVD)" - Ok - Ok - Restart server
Same behavior than the previous above.

Just one thing to mention. The BBC Panorama link you provided some posts ago is very slow to load and begin (at least on my internet conection takes 15 seconds more or less). During this time, the TV shows a waiting message (not the "Invalid Fle" message), and just when these 15 seconds have past and the transcoding process begins, is when the "Invalid File" message is shown; so seems that the hypothesis that the problem could be located where Zebulon and me are thinking: in the verification of the file integrity before starting to load or its parameters (size,etc.)... Could it be?
